Gardening Nature And Ecology Books Month

  Gardening, Nature and Ecology Books Month takes place in March each year, serving as a celebration for all those with green thumbs, plant lovers, and nature enthusiasts, along with their favorite nature-related books. It’s a fantastic opportunity to delve deeper into the wonders of mother nature and discover simple ways to address climate change […]

Hearing Awareness Week

  Hearing Awareness Week takes place annually from March 1 to 7. This significant event shines a light on the challenges faced by Australians who experience hearing loss. It plays a crucial role in the ongoing initiatives by the Australian government and various NGOs aimed at addressing the difficulties encountered by individuals with hearing impairments. […]

World Seagrass Day

  World Seagrass Day, observed annually on March 1, is dedicated to highlighting the crucial role seagrass plays in marine ecosystems. The United Nations General Assembly recognized this day on May 22, 2022, following a resolution by Sri Lanka to emphasize the need for seagrass conservation in oceanic environments. St Davids Day

    There’s nothing quite like St. David’s Day to celebrate Welsh culture! This special feast, observed on March 1, honors the beloved patron saint of Wales, Saint David. He was a prominent figure during the 6th century Welsh Age of Saints, known for establishing numerous religious communities and being the only native-born patron saint […]

Share a Smile Day

  Share a Smile Day is celebrated every year on March 1, encouraging everyone to embrace joy and spread happiness. Established in 1997, this day motivates individuals to share a smile with everyone around them.
